Paradise Church Holds Unique Evangelism Series
Mary L. Maxson

During the most recent Easter week, the Paradise church held a series of unique evangelism meetings. The series, “Faces Around the Cross,” was a dramatization of biblical characters presented by Dr. Dick Stenbakken.

The program was a new way to understand the gospel though the eyes of those who walked with Jesus. The characters portrayed each night mesmerized those who attended, especially the children and young adults. In fact, seven-year-old Janelle Ahn revealed that her Paradise Adventist Academy classroom had a contest as to which character got the most favorite votes. “At first it was Judas,” she said, but then “it was the centurion who won the final votes.”

Between March 31 and April 8, Stenbakken, who has traveled the world giving a fresh view of Jesus through well-researched, first person narratives, portrayed John, Judas, Peter, Caiaphas, Malchus and Pilate. The climax of the series was the Roman centurion whom Jesus convinced to be a believer.

The last evening, a provoking question was posed to the audience: Do you know who this Jesus is and why He went to the cross for you? “Jesus was so much more real,” explained one attendee.
